Photos from envelope appeared on Page 6 of the Wednesday, January 27, 1971 (n. 11, v. 19) edition of the Gazette

General note

Photo caption from published version of photos: "SWIMMING MEET. Scenes above are from women's swim meet in Physed pool Friday. Waterloo's "natatorium", regarded as one of the fastest short course pools in North America, attracted top talent including teams from Arizon State University (winners), Michigan State, Michigan, Toronto, Ball State (Indiana).

Other weekend events saw Western win invitational squash tournament; Queen's win women's invitational skiing meet at Collingwood (Athenas in fourth place), and Guelph win men's (Warrior's fifth).

In basketball, Athenas beat Windsor Lancerettes 54-53 Saturday, at Windsor. Volleyball Athenas also won (over Windsor).

Waterloo wrestlers finished second to Western in Guelph invitation meet. Men's swim team lost to Toronto in meet held at UofT. Dennis McGann won long jump and high jump for Central Ontario in an Ontario-Quebec indoor track meet at CNE, Toronto, Saturday."
